Early-Stage Cancer: A Fresh Look at Cancer Symptoms Beyond Just 'Feeling a Lump'. In the past, when people talked about cancer, many assumed it meant finding a lump you could feel, or having obvious symptoms such as severe pain, bleeding, or abnormal skin changes. In reality, however, many types of cancer can begin with mild, vague symptoms that patients easily overlook, delaying diagnosis in the early stages. Unusual symptoms to watch for — not just feeling a lump
- Unexplained pale skin. Pale skin may seem like just a sign of anemia or fatigue, but in some patients — particularly those with leukemia or bone marrow cancer — pallor results from reduced red blood cell production caused by cancer cells damaging the blood system. If your skin keeps getting paler for no clear reason, you should get a blood test right away.
- Excessive, unexplained fatigue. Feeling tired out of proportion to physical exertion — such as getting winded after walking just a short distance, running out of breath, or feeling drained frequently — can be a sign of lung cancer, liver cancer, or leukemia. Certain cancer cells significantly affect the body's oxygen use and energy production.
- Chronic bloating or feeling full quickly. Especially in women, recurring bloating or an unusual feeling of fullness even after eating very little can signal ovarian cancer, liver cancer, or stomach cancer. Digestive abnormalities should be thoroughly checked, especially if symptoms persist for more than 2 weeks.
- Voice changes or chronic hoarseness. Hoarseness isn't always from overusing your voice. If your voice changes or becomes hoarse without fever or a sore throat, it could be related to laryngeal cancer, thyroid cancer, or esophageal cancer, which may press on the vocal cords or spread to nearby organs.
- Unintentional weight loss. Losing more than 5 kilograms within 1–2 months without dieting or exercising can be a sign of several cancers, such as pancreatic cancer, colon cancer, and lung cancer, since cancer cells demand high energy and disrupt the body's metabolism.
Why are these symptoms so often overlooked? These symptoms often resemble common conditions such as stress, lack of sleep, or indigestion, so many people choose to self-medicate or wait for the symptoms to go away on their own rather than getting a proper diagnosis. This can allow cancer to progress to an advanced stage before treatment begins.

Prevention tips and basic health checks
- Notice changes in your body. Pay close attention to persistent unusual signs, such as unexplained fatigue, unexplained loss of appetite, or rapid, unintentional weight loss. If you notice these symptoms, keep a record and see a doctor promptly.
- Avoid self-diagnosing online. There's a wealth of health information online, but it isn't always accurate and can't replace a doctor's diagnosis. Self-diagnosis can lead to misunderstanding and unnecessary worry. If you have concerns, consult a specialist for an accurate diagnosis.
- Get an annual physical exam. Annual health checkups are extremely important, especially for those over 40 years old or those with a family history of cancer or other chronic diseases. Regular screening helps detect abnormalities at an early stage, improving the chances of successful treatment and recovery.
